About Business Registration Law in Israel
Business registration in Israel is a crucial step for anyone intending to conduct commerce in the country. The process involves officially recording the business entity with the Registrar of Companies in Israel. This requirement ensures that the business is recognized by the government and compliant with local laws. There are several types of business structures available in Israel, including private and public companies, partnerships, and sole proprietorships. Each structure has its own registration requirements and legal implications.

Local Laws Overview
Key aspects of local laws in Israel relevant to business registration include the Companies Law, which governs the formation, operation, and dissolution of businesses. This law mandates that companies must register with the Registrar of Companies and comply with regulations regarding company names, share capital, and director responsibilities. The business must also adhere to tax laws, as enforced by the Israeli Tax Authority, and meet licensing requirements applicable to its industry.
Frequently Asked Questions
What types of business entities can I register in Israel?
The main types of business entities in Israel are private companies, public companies, partnerships, and sole proprietorships. Each type has different legal and fiscal implications.
How long does it take to register a business in Israel?
The registration process can vary but generally takes a few days to a couple of weeks, depending on the completeness and accuracy of the submitted documents.
What documents are required for registering a company in Israel?
Common documents include the Articles of Association, details of shareholders and directors, and a declaration of compliance from an attorney.
Is it mandatory to hire a lawyer for business registration in Israel?
While not mandatory, hiring a lawyer is highly recommended to ensure compliance and proper handling of legal documents.
Are there any ongoing compliance requirements after registration?
Yes, businesses must file annual reports, maintain statutory records, and comply with tax and regulatory obligations to avoid penalties.
What is the minimum share capital required for company registration?
There is no minimum share capital requirement for private companies, but it is advisable to consult a lawyer to determine an appropriate amount.
Can a foreign national register a company in Israel?
Yes, foreign nationals can register a company in Israel, although there might be additional documentation requirements.
How are businesses taxed in Israel?
Businesses in Israel are subject to corporate tax, VAT, and other relevant local taxes. Taxation varies based on the type and structure of the business.
